Job Description

The Instructional Designer II, under general supervision, leads and supports the development of online courses.

Required Education and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ree in applicable field or equivalent combination of education and experience.
  • Two years of related experience in instructional design.

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ities

  • Knowledge of online course design principles and practices.
  • Knowledge of Learning Management Systems, authoring tools, and other instructional technologies. 
  • Excellent interpersonal skills and the ability to foster trusting internal and external relationships.
  • Strong verbal and written communication, as well as public-speaking and presentation skills.
  • Adaptable self-starter with the ability to analyze needs and adjust priorities.
  • Critical thinker; adept at seeing a big-picture perspective and impactful solutions to problems.

Essential Responsibilities

  • Collaborates with instructors and subject matter experts (SMEs) to design and develop online courses.
  • Organizes raw text and media from authors into cohesive learning experiences.
  • Designs online instructional materials using authoring tools including Articulate 360, Adobe CC, and Camtasia. Leads course review process.
  • Makes online materials accessible according to Texas A&M’s Web Accessibility Standards. 
  • Leads and oversees course design and development projects. Maintains course library for optimal user experience.
  • Plans and coordinates materials with course instructor, instructional design team, and multimedia team.
  • Leads faculty and/or staff through the design process and makes key recommendations for design.
  • Identifies and recommends the use of instructional strategies, technologies, and applications. Researches and reviews emerging instructional design innovations and trends.

Preferred Qualifications

The well-qualified candidate will have experience with agricultural education and concepts, Camtasia, Articulate 360, and current WCAG standards.
